Actavo Achieves 20 Years of RoSPA Gold Award Recognition

Actavo has cemented its reputation for health and safety excellence, securing three prestigious awards from the Royal Society for the Prevention of Accidents (RoSPA). 

The company’s dedication to safety is reflected in its achievement of the RoSPA Order of Distinction Award for Actavo Industrial Solutions UK (twenty consecutive years of Gold Awards), the RoSPA President’s Award for Actavo Network & In-Home (thirteen consecutive Gold Awards), and the RoSPA Fleet Safety Gold Medal for Actavo Network & In-Home (eight consecutive Gold Awards for fleet safety excellence with its Irish fleet of over 600 vehicles).

Actavo, a leader in scaffolding infrastructure and electricity pylon tower painting services, maintains a strong safety culture throughout its operations.

Colm Doherty, Executive Chair at Actavo, commented, “Safety is our number one company value, and reaching this 20-year milestone acknowledges our culture and long-term track record of excellence in keeping our staff and the public safe.”

The RoSPA Awards are an internationally recognised symbol of health and safety achievement. Julia Small, RoSPA’s Achievements Director, states, “We congratulate Actavo on winning three prestigious RoSPA Awards and showing an unwavering commitment to keeping employees, clients, and customers safe from accidental harm and injury.”
